Доступ к API с аутентификацией Devise - передовой опыт?

Я использую Devise в приложении Rails и хочу предоставить некоторые данные модели через API, но доступ к API должен быть ограничен, как и приложение .

$ curl http://myapp.com/api/v1/sales/7.json
{"error":"You need to sign in or sign up before continuing."}

Очевидно.

Есть ли лучший способ доступа к API в подобных ситуациях? Я бы предпочел бы аутентифицировать + получать данные за один шаг, но это только для облегчения работы клиента. Они будут получать данные на стороне клиента с помощью JQuery.

Спасибо за любую информацию!

  • Ванесса

6
задан Vanessa L'olzorz 19 February 2012 в 21:12
поделиться